A Natural Remedy For Seasonal Allergies

Roughly 40 million Americans suffer from seasonal allergies. As winter goes into spring and summer into fall, the pollens from trees, grass, flowers, and plants make their way into the air, causing sneezing, wheezing, runny nose, as well as itchy, watery, and red eyes. Holiday Asthma Triggers for Kids

Dusty decorations, live trees laden with last summer’s mold and pollen, a surprise new kitten or puppy on Christmas morning are a cornucopia of asthma triggers for children.
